Web1 Answer. Completing the hint by Dilip Sarwate to an answer. Let S be the set of all binary vectors of length n and weight at most t + 1. Then. S = ∑ i = 0 t + 1 ( 2 m − 1 i). Let H be the parity check matrix. If x is any binary vector of length n, then the syndrome H x T has m t binary components. Webbch is a simple implementation of binary BCH error-correcting code, written in Python 3.6. Polynomial operations are implemented using SymPy library. It was made as a homework project for "Error-Correcting Codes and Cryptography" workshops on Faculty of Mathematics and Information Science of Warsaw University of Technology. WebThe encoding circuit for BCH codes is a binary division circuit while for Reed-Solomon codes, the division circuit is defined over 𝐺𝐹2𝑚, where 𝑚 is the size of the symbol. The addition in the BCH encoder as shown in Fig (a) is binary ‘XOR’ while the addition in the RS encoder in Fig(b) is addition over 𝐺𝐹2𝑚.

Webextending or shortening, BCH codes with any distance and any length can be constructed. Example Construct a code with length =24 and distance =6. 1) %Take =5 and construct a BCH code with =2 %−1=31 and =2 −1−2∙5=21 ( =2) to get a code with UVW =5. 2) Extend the constructed BCH code to get =32 , =21 , =6.
